Kevin Hart latest Netflix comedy special, Zero F**ks Given, has become the most watched comedy special of 2020 on Netflix!
The streaming service revealed the ratings for his brand new special and they’re massive. The special debuted just about one month ago.
“Zero F*cks Given is the #1 comedy special in 2020 after over 21 MILLION of you watched in the first four weeks!!,” the streaming service tweeted to announce the news.
Netflix has never before released the streaming data of a comedy

Kevin Hart’s latest Netflix comedy special is drawing record viewership for the streaming giant. More than 21 million Netflix members have watched Kevin Hart: Zero F**ks Given since its November 17 premiere, making it the No. 1 comedy special on the streamer this year, according to Netflix.
Joe Otterson TV ReporterThe NBC comedy pilot based on the Kevin Hart film “Night School” is not moving forward at NBC, Variety has learned exclusively.The half-hour multi-cam had originally gotten a pilot order in January, but the pandemic shutdown virtually all pilot production in March.

Jordan Moreau Kevin Hart and Wesley Snipes will star as two brothers in Netflix’s upcoming fictional limited series “True Story,” the streamer announced Wednesday.Hart will play Kid, a world-famous comedian who makes a tour stop in his hometown of Philadelphia and visits his older brother Carlton, played by Snipes.
